Spectacle: Elvis Costello with... Season 1 Episode 4 - James Taylor

In this captivating fourth episode of Spectacle: Elvis Costello with..., music icon Elvis Costello welcomes the legendary singer-songwriter James Taylor to the show. With his soothing voice, introspective lyrics, and melodic guitar playing, James Taylor has become one of the most revered figures in American popular music. Throughout the episode, viewers are treated to intimate conversations, heartfelt performances, and insightful anecdotes that shed light on Taylor's life and career.

The episode opens with Elvis Costello and James Taylor engaging in a relaxed and genuine conversation. They discuss Taylor's early musical influences, his journey from North Carolina to New York City, and the role that family played in shaping his artistic sensibilities. As the episode unfolds, James Taylor takes center stage to deliver breathtaking performances of some of his most beloved hits. He effortlessly captivates the audience with his soulful renditions of iconic songs like "Fire and Rain," "Carolina in My Mind," and "You've Got a Friend." Each performance is infused with Taylor's signature blend of sincerity and vulnerability, taking viewers on a nostalgic journey through his discography.

Interspersed between the musical moments are insightful interviews with fellow artists and friends who have been touched by Taylor's music. These conversations offer a unique perspective on his impact on the music industry and his enduring influence on subsequent generations of musicians. From his collaborations with Joni Mitchell and Carole King to his seminal contribution to the singer-songwriter movement of the 1970s, the episode highlights Taylor's profound musical legacy.

In addition to shedding light on Taylor's career, the episode delves into his personal life and experiences. He discusses the challenges he has faced, including struggles with addiction and mental health, and how these experiences have shaped his songwriting process. Taylor's vulnerability and honesty create a profound connection with the audience, as he explores the universal themes of love, loss, and redemption that permeate his music.

Throughout the episode, viewers also gain insight into the creative process behind some of Taylor's most iconic songs. He provides anecdotes and stories about the inspirations behind his compositions, offering a rare glimpse into the mind of a master songwriter. From the inspiration behind "Sweet Baby James" to the creative evolution of "Fire and Rain," these behind-the-scenes glimpses enrich the viewing experience and deepen the appreciation for Taylor's artistry.
